Heritage Logo's Take: Shop Makeover Day Two

Well today certainly was exciting! When Lon arrived, we started the day with a morning meeting to discuss what we’re going to focus on for the week ahead. The information we went over was helpful and we’re excited to start working on some of the ways he mentioned he could help us be more efficient.After the meeting Lon helped me fix the settings in my RIP program that made it so that I could use the roller feature on my printer to make all-over films. Before this, we had only been able to use sheets for films and this will definitely make it easier from now on. Since we had gotten my printer to work, we went ahead and made an all-over film to put on a screen to test print and see how it does.
